    END OF LIFE #8

    DC Comics

    0726DC0219

    0726DC0220 – End of Life #8 Jesse Lonergan Cover – $4.99

    (W) Kyle Starks (A) Steve Pugh (CA) Gerald Parel

    A NOT-SO-GREAT ESCAPE! Eddie’s nightmare with Neils and Rumplemindt is almost at its end, but he’s got a bigger problem with Little Cock, the revenge-seeking partner of Menagerie hitman and Wrongdog super-fan Big Cock. But with Eddie and Little Cock both held captive, can the two actually work together to escape?

    In Shops: 9/16/2026

    SRP: $3.99
